Update on the plane in the above photo. I recently converted this trainer that I have had for the past 3 years into a taildragger with a bolt on wing conversion also.

Converting to a TD removed 1 lbs of dead weight now. 4-1/2 lbs now with a Saito 72.

I'll try to post photos later.
Here are the photos as promised.

The SS40 lands more like a stick now as a TD. Tons of fun, but still very easy to fly. It's actually pretty cool to see a trainer in a TD formation taxiing to take off, then pop up on the mains only with the tail floating then lifting off.
